Q Concerning germ layers and the presence of coelom how are arthropods characterized?

Arthropods are triploblastic and coelomate beings (they have three germ layers).

Q. Considering the presence of segmentation (metameres) in their body to which other already studied phylum are arthropods proximal?

Considering their metameric feature arthropods are proximal to annelids that as well have segmented bodies. In the embryonic development of some arthropods there are fusions of metameres forming structures like, for instance, the cephalothorax of arachnids.
